Helioptile cannot be caught in this game. It must be traded in from a compatible game where it appears in the wild. Cross-region trading typically becomes available after defeating the Elite Four.
How to Get Helioptile in Omega Ruby & Alpha Sapphire
No wild encounters for Helioptile in Omega Ruby & Alpha Sapphire. Bring Helioptile over from X & Y, Sword & Shield, or Legends: Z-A, then level through the stages. Each step in the chain is laid out below.

Helioptile Weakness
Type-wise, Helioptile takes extra damage from Fighting and Ground. Ghost moves do nothing thanks to a full immunity. Dry Skin grants an additional Water immunity, reshaping the matchup chart.
| Damage | Types |
|---|---|
| 2x (Weak) | Fighting, Ground |
| 0.5x (Resist) | Electric, Flying, Steel |
| 0x (Immune) | Ghost |

Helioptile Evolutions
Helioptile doesn't evolve by leveling. You'll need an evolution item to push it forward to Heliolisk. Evolving adds up to 192 stat points total. View every chain in the Evolution Chart.

Breeding
Breed Helioptile easily with 50 breeding partners from the Dragon and Monster egg groups. Pass egg moves like Agility, Camouflage, Electric Terrain and 1 more to offspring.

Base Stats
They make their home in deserts. They can generate their energy from basking in the sun, so eating food is not a requirement.
The frills on either side of its head have cells that generate electricity when exposed to sunlight.
